Amiga 3000 - Can't detect Zorro-III cards
I have a ReAmiga 3000 built a while ago and decided to install an RTG card
I recently built 2 GBAP-II cards, one went into a Can A500++ in a Checkmate case and I was goign to put hte other in this but I decided that since the GBAP-II is a Zorro-II card, it owuld be better off being installed in my A2000 and I take the Cybervision 64/3D sitting int he A2000 and put it in the A3000 since it is a Zorro II/III card. Unfortunately the A3000 will not detect the Cybervision card, it doesn't show up in Picasso or in the early startup menu while the GBAOP-II card is detected with no issues. The Amiga 3000 is a 68030/25 with a Super Buster-11 and Kickstart 3.1. Things I have tried: Swapped the Buster chip for the original Buster-7 Installed freshly written Kickstart 3.2 ROMs Recapped the daughterboard and replaced both logic IC's Double checked all the solder joints on the Buster socket and the daughterboard connectors Replaced the PAL chips with newly written GALs Tested the card with DiagROM Tried the card in all 4 Zorro slots on the daughterboard DiagROM detects the Zorro-III card with the correct Manufacturer ID (8512) but gives random Product Ids (Should be 67, usually reports '0' but sometimes shows as '64') and misreports the RAM size (reports the RAM as 256Mb instead of 4Mb) |

OK, I've had the 4000 apart and tried the following:
The ZZ9000 is detected in Early startup with no issues. The 4000 has BigRAM 256Mb in it so I put that in the 3000, (I was going to do that anyway since I can use the ZZ9000 for 256Mb RAM) it's detected but shows as 'BAD' (it works OK in the 4000). an old Zorro-II 2058 card shows the same way. I've swapped the Buster chip from the 4000 into the 3000 (It's also a Buster-11) but the same issue seen The C64/3D doesn't show up and the RAM cards show as 'BAD'. The C64/3D shows as OK in the 4000 I've also popped the 3660 card from the 4000 into the 3000 just in case, still see the same issue. I suspect there's a fault in one of the data or address lines to the dughterboard |

OK, it looks like I might have abd conact on one of the daughterboard connectors, If I angle the board just right then everything works as it should. A little bit of creative bending of the metal shield has put it in a position where the clips hold the board in the right position and now the BigRAM and the Cybervision are seen and work correctly.
